Output 66bc5128581f5ad6a7be2283a8a1235490b1dc0783a95dab07d9b3ce49d65896:1

value
1380298
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1adc56674882f3ec92f8a08345cd18c04e6841c3 OP_EQUALVERIFY OP_CHECKSIG
address
13T2XJmnmguC1VbbwNzPYSnyh7KqQ1hkiE
transaction
66bc5128581f5ad6a7be2283a8a1235490b1dc0783a95dab07d9b3ce49d65896
spent
true